Apistos would be good. Thing to keep in mind is apistos are harem breeders. You need 2 females for every male. The male is ready to mate every week to week and a half. Females take 2-3 weeks to be ready to mate. So what happens if you get just one female is the male will bully the female because she doesn't want to mate when he does and it can led to permanent damage or death. The female will guard the eggs (even from the male) until the fry are freeswimming and she is ready to breed again. In the 29 gallon, you might even be able to get away with 3 females and a male.
